Last I saw we had a little under 2400 on the seniority list.  Southwest has hired mechanics every single month this year so we could be over the 2400 mark by now.  Hope this helps you out...
 
No it's not. And it never has been. Lean and Mean is how SWA likes to run the mechanics ranks.  We have the same amount of A/C as other airlines and even more in some cases, and have the lowest headcount out of all of them. Some say we are paid what we are paid because we have the lowest headcount per A/C.  But, with that said, SWA also outsources the most of any passenger airline.
